Getting There

  • Walking

    From the center of Encamp, start at Plaça dels Arinsols. Walk west on Carrer de la Unió for approximately 200 meters until you reach Carrer de les Escoles. Turn left onto Carrer de les Escoles and continue for about 300 meters. At the end of the street, a path leads to Lloc Pagà de Michael Warren, roughly 100 meters away.

  • Public Transport

    From Encamp's central bus station, take a local bus towards Pas de la Casa. Get off at the second stop, near Lloc Pagà de Michael Warren. Walk straight for about 150 meters, then take the path on your right to reach the sculpture. Bus fare is approximately €4.

  • Taxi

    A taxi from the center of Encamp to Lloc Pagà de Michael Warren is a short ride. Expect to pay between €3 and €5, depending on the time of day. Confirm the fare with the driver before starting your journey.

Discover more about Lloc Pagà de Michael Warren

Lloc Pagà de Michael Warren, nestled in the picturesque landscape near Encamp, Andorra, is a captivating sculpture that encourages contemplation and connection with the environment. Created by renowned Irish artist Michael Warren, the sculpture was commissioned to mark the 25th anniversary of the Caixa Andorrana de Seguretat Social (CASS). The sculpture features a rectangular platform, constructed from cement, charred oak, and steel, seamlessly integrated into the natural surroundings. Its design prompts visitors to pause and ponder their relationship with the world around them, inviting questions about humanity's role in the grand scheme of nature and creation. Located near the Church of Sant Jaume dels Cortals and the Bosc de les Llaus viewpoint, Lloc Pagà offers a serene and inspiring experience. The surrounding area provides stunning views of the Encamp Valley, enhancing the sculpture's contemplative atmosphere. It's a unique blend of art and nature, making it a worthwhile stop for those seeking cultural enrichment and a moment of reflection.
